Polyelectrolytes



Polyelectrolytes are water-soluble polymers that contain charged groups along their molecular chains, making them highly effective for various industrial and environmental uses. These compounds are often utilized in water treatment processes as coagulants and flocculants, aiding in the removal of suspended solids, organic matter, and other impurities. Their capacity to promote the aggregation of fine particles ensures cleaner and safer water, which is crucial in industries such as wastewater treatment, paper manufacturing, and oil recovery.
There are three types of polyelectrolytes: anionic, cationic, and nonionic, each designed for specific purposes depending on the type of contaminants and process needs. Beyond water purification, they are also used in agriculture, food processing, and pharmaceuticals due to their versatile characteristics.
